Isabelle Coolen is a scholar working on Ecology, Evolution, Behavior and Systematics, Genetics and Ecology. According to data from OpenAlex, Isabelle Coolen has authored 9 papers receiving a total of 774 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Ecology, Evolution, Behavior and Systematics, 4 papers in Genetics and 3 papers in Ecology. Recurrent topics in Isabelle Coolen's work include Animal Behavior and Reproduction (7 papers), Plant and animal studies (6 papers) and Avian ecology and behavior (3 papers). Isabelle Coolen is often cited by papers focused on Animal Behavior and Reproduction (7 papers), Plant and animal studies (6 papers) and Avian ecology and behavior (3 papers). Isabelle Coolen collaborates with scholars based in France, Canada and United Kingdom. Isabelle Coolen's co-authors include Kevin N. Laland, Yfke van Bergen, Luc‐Alain Giraldeau, Jérôme Casas, Olivier Dangles, Myriam Lavoie, Frédéric Mery, Simon Blanchet, Deseada Parejo and Richard Wagner and has published in prestigious journals such as Current Biology, Proceedings of the Royal Society B Biological Sciences and Animal Behaviour.

1.
Mery, Frédéric, Susana A. M. Varela, Étienne Danchin, et al.. (2009). Public Versus Personal Information for Mate Copying in an Invertebrate. Current Biology. 19(9). 730–734. 179 indexed citations
2.
Dangles, Olivier, Jérôme Casas, & Isabelle Coolen. (2006). Textbook cricket goes to the field: the ecological scene of the neuroethological play. Journal of Experimental Biology. 209(3). 393–398. 33 indexed citations
3.
Coolen, Isabelle, Luc‐Alain Giraldeau, & William L. Vickery. (2006). Scrounging behavior regulates population dynamics. Oikos. 116(3). 533–539. 21 indexed citations
4.
Coolen, Isabelle, Olivier Dangles, & Jérôme Casas. (2005). Social Learning in Noncolonial Insects?. Current Biology. 15(21). 1931–1935. 94 indexed citations
5.
Coolen, Isabelle, Ashley J. W. Ward, Paul J. B. Hart, & Kevin N. Laland. (2005). Foraging nine-spined sticklebacks prefer to rely on public information over simpler social cues. Behavioral Ecology. 16(5). 865–870. 76 indexed citations
6.
Bergen, Yfke van, Isabelle Coolen, & Kevin N. Laland. (2004). Nine-spined sticklebacks exploit the most reliable source when public and private information conflict. Proceedings of the Royal Society B Biological Sciences. 271(1542). 957–962. 183 indexed citations
7.
Coolen, Isabelle & Luc‐Alain Giraldeau. (2003). Incompatibility between antipredatory vigilance and scrounger tactic in nutmeg mannikins, Lonchura punctulata. Animal Behaviour. 66(4). 657–664. 28 indexed citations
8.
Coolen, Isabelle. (2002). Increasing foraging group size increases scrounger use and reduces searching efficiency in nutmeg mannikins ( Lonchura punctulata ). Behavioral Ecology and Sociobiology. 52(3). 232–238. 56 indexed citations
9.
Coolen, Isabelle, Luc‐Alain Giraldeau, & Myriam Lavoie. (2001). Head position as an indicator of producer and scrounger tactics in a ground-feeding bird. Animal Behaviour. 61(5). 895–903. 104 indexed citations
